[VOYAGES AND TRAVELS]. MOSER, Louis. The Caucasus and Its People, with a Brief History of Their Wars and a Sketch of the Achievements of the Renowned Chief Schamyl. London: David Nutt, 1856. 8vo. 204 pp. Publisher's full brown cloth, boards ruled and paneled in blind, spine lettered in gilt, yellow coated endleaves.
Condition
Spine sunned, some edgewear, front joint creased, boards soiled, hinges starting, endleaves soiled, pencil notations on front endleaves, bookseller's ticket on rp., text toned with occasional thumbsoiling. Very good. FIRST EDITION, PRESENTATION COPY, INSCRIBED BY THE AUTHOR ON THE FFEP.: "M. Tucker [?] With the Author's Compliments". The book also describes the third ascent (the first by Englishmen) of Mount Ararat. Moser spent much of his free time in the region. A rare and interesting little volume.
